Output d379bbf0a154c90c9eca120d6f58989868e51b31173650fba04b654e99e54e15:3

value
1295415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 549a4bd3b66a37d8ea6e551f85224081d8f45482 OP_EQUALVERIFY OP_CHECKSIG
address
18iLboVfS2239VdJFbV2YbiPLX3W8PEkfx
transaction
d379bbf0a154c90c9eca120d6f58989868e51b31173650fba04b654e99e54e15
spent
true